Concept notes: The Four Pillars of Education were proposed by UNESCO as part of a report on education for the 21st century.
Common Mistakes: Students may confuse UNESCO with other organizations like UNICEF or NCTE, which are not associated with the Four Pillars of Education.
Explanations: UNESCO, the United Nations Educational, Scientific and Cultural Organization, published the report "Learning: The Treasure Within" in 1996, which introduced the Four Pillars of Education: Learning to Know, Learning to Do, Learning to Live Together, and Learning to Be.
